The Brief - The Winners Presentation
The weather gods were certainly smiling on the winners of The Brief when everyone met on London's Millennium Footbridge for the presentation of the prizes.

Bathed in brilliant autumn sunshine, and dodging between the many tourists and commuters using the bridge at the time, Peter Ridgway (Director at ACO Technologies and creator of The Brief concept), Chris Wise (founder of Expedition Engineering and co-judge of the competition) and Antony Oliver (Editor of New Civil Engineer) met and congratulated all the winners on their efforts and achievements.

Given the traffic situation and the occasional inconvenient, skirt-raising blast of wind (sorry Iona had to mention it!) we managed to take a few pictures of the happy throng.
Centre picture, left to right: Peter Ridgway, Joe Bamber, Robert Eyles, Chris Wise, Phil Jackson, Thomas Critchley, Iona Campbell and Antony Oliver.
Following the presentations, everyone then de-camped to the adjacent Tate Modern for a high calorie lunch session which included an impromptu Chris Wise sketching masterclass in which he showed us how the winning design for the 2012 Velodrome was conceived.
